Output edc32f1d7e6c99310a391f82dbb1fe13bc88e73f13244862dc02d5a6eb6fd957:0

value
141660
script pubkey
OP_0 OP_PUSHBYTES_20 03850d8e76bbabd5a09b312dd8a5d8991372e4c8
address
bc1qqwzsmrnkhw4atgymxyka3fwcnyfh9exgxhgfw5
transaction
edc32f1d7e6c99310a391f82dbb1fe13bc88e73f13244862dc02d5a6eb6fd957
confirmations
89785
spent
true